Trains to Massa are a delightful experience, as travelers often praise the scenic beauty of the journey. In Massa, you will be able to enjoy the enchanting beaches of Marina di Massa, the historic charm of the Malaspina Castle, and the breathtaking views from the Apuan Alps. The average temperature in Massa is a pleasant 20°C (68°F), making it an ideal destination throughout the year. However, the best time to visit is during the spring and summer months when the weather is perfect for beach activities and exploring the city. Travelers enjoy the rich history of Massa, as it was once a feudal town ruled by the Malaspina family. The town also boasts a vibrant cultural scene and is known for its delicious seafood cuisine. Additionally, Massa is famous for its Carrara marble, which has been used in the construction of iconic landmarks worldwide. The main arrival place in Massa is Massa Centro station, which is well-placed in the city center. With cheap train options available, traveling to Massa has never been more affordable and accessible. Points of interest & landmarks in Massa
Discover the captivating city of Massa and explore its wonders with ease using Omio. Whether you prefer to travel by train, bus or car, we can help you find the best transportation options to reach these must-see points of interest and landmarks:
- Massa Cathedral: Marvel at the impressive architecture of this historic cathedral, which dates back to the 15th century.
- Malaspina Castle: Step back in time as you visit this medieval fortress, offering panoramic views of the city and surrounding countryside.
- Roman Villa of Massa: Immerse yourself in Roman history as you explore the ancient ruins of this well-preserved villa, featuring stunning mosaics and frescoes.
- Palazzo Ducale: Admire the grandeur of this Renaissance palace, once the residence of the powerful Malaspina family, with its beautiful courtyard and elegant architecture.
- Parco della Padula: Escape the bustling city and relax in this peaceful park, boasting lush green spaces, walking trails, and a picturesque lake.
- Church of Sant'Agostino: Experience the artistic treasures housed within this charming church, including exquisite sculptures and a stunning Baroque altar.
- Matilde Tower: Climb to the top of this tower for panoramic views of Massa and the surrounding countryside, offering a perfect photo opportunity.
- Carrara Marble Quarries: Take a guided tour of the iconic marble quarries nearby, where the famous Carrara marble has been sourced for centuries.
- Archaeological Museum: Delve into Massa's rich history at this museum, displaying a wide range of artifacts and archaeological finds from the region.
- Porta del Parco: Stroll through this ancient city gate, which once marked the entrance to the old town, and imagine the history that lies within its walls.
